WHERE IS THE COOLANT WATER PUMP LOCATED ON FIAT ALFA ROMEO
Video by Electrical Car Repair LIVE via YouTube Go to Source WHERE IS THE COOLANT WATER PUMP LOCATED ON FIAT ALFA ROMEO If you have Fiat or Alfa Romeo and you need to find where… WHERE IS THE COOLANT WATER PUMP LOCATED ON FIAT ALFA ROMEO